Preparing Parmesan Garlic Roasted Carrots
Parmesan Garlic Roasted Carrots are not just a side dish; they’re a delightful way to brighten up any meal. The combination of sweet carrots with rich garlic and umami-packed parmesan creates a delicious harmony that’s hard to resist. Let’s walk through how to prepare these flavorful carrots!
Gather your ingredients
First things first! Make sure you have everything you need before you start cooking. For this recipe, you’ll require:
- 2 pounds of carrots, washed and scrubbed
- 4 tablespoons of butter
- 4 cloves of garlic, minced
- 1 teaspoon of Italian seasoning
- ¼ teaspoon of salt (or to taste)
- ¼ teaspoon of fresh ground black pepper
- ⅓ cup of grated parmesan cheese
- ¼ cup of chopped fresh parsley
It's always a good idea to check out resources like USDA’s FoodData Central for nutritional information on ingredients.
Preheat the oven
Preheating your oven to 425°F is crucial for achieving those perfectly roasted flavors. Allow the oven a few minutes to fully reach temperature—this helps the carrots cook evenly.
Prep the carrots for roasting
Next, let’s get those carrots ready! Slice your cleaned carrots diagonally into about 3-inch pieces. This not only ensures even cooking but also gives them a beautiful presentation. Don’t worry if they’re not perfect; rustic shapes often add charm!
Create the garlic-butter mixture
Now for the magic touch: the garlic-butter mix! Melt 4 tablespoons of butter in the microwave—make sure it’s not boiling. Stir in the minced garlic, Italian seasoning, salt, and pepper until well combined. The aroma of the garlic and butter alone will make you want to dive in right away!
Coat the carrots evenly
Pour the garlic-butter mixture over the carrots in a large mixing bowl. Toss well to fully coat each piece. The final touch is to add the grated parmesan cheese. Stir until all the carrots are evenly covered with this delicious mix.
Roast to perfection
Spread the coated carrots onto a greased or foil-lined baking sheet in a single layer. This helps them roast instead of steam! Roast in the preheated oven for 20 to 25 minutes or until they’re tender and slightly caramelized. Don’t forget to toss them halfway through for even roasting.
Finish with parsley
Once they’re out of the oven, give your Parmesan Garlic Roasted Carrots a taste. Adjust salt and pepper as needed, then sprinkle with freshly chopped parsley for a burst of color and flavor. Serve them warm, and watch them disappear from your dinner table!

Cooking notes for Parmesan Garlic Roasted Carrots
Tips for roasting veggies perfectly
For your Parmesan Garlic Roasted Carrots, ensure uniformity by cutting the carrots into similar sizes. This way, you'll get a beautifully roasted flavor throughout. Remember to space them out on the baking sheet; overcrowding can lead to steamy veggies instead of crisp, caramelized ones. To achieve that golden-brown finish, flip the carrots halfway through roasting!
Best practices for ingredient freshness
Fresh ingredients truly make a difference in flavor. Use fresh garlic for a robust kick and opt for freshly grated Parmesan instead of pre-packaged cheese; it melts better and enhances the dish. FAQs about Parmesan Garlic Roasted Carrots
Can I use baby carrots?
Absolutely! Baby carrots are a great alternative if you're short on time or prefer the convenience. Just remember, they may require slightly less cooking time. To keep them tender and flavorful, you’ll want to monitor them closely to avoid over-roasting.
How can I store leftovers?
If you happen to have any Parmesan Garlic Roasted Carrots left, simply transfer them to an airtight container and store them in the fridge for up to two days. When you're ready to enjoy them again, reheat in a 425°F oven for about five minutes to bring back that delicious, roasted flavor.
What substitutes can I use for parmesan cheese?
If you're looking for substitutes, nutritional yeast can impart a lovely cheesy flavor without dairy. Alternatively, try using pecorino romano or even a dairy-free cheese for a parmesan flavor twist. Parmesan Garlic Roasted Carrots
Equipment
- Baking Sheet
- mixing bowl
- microwave
Ingredients
Carrots and Seasoning
- 2 pounds carrots washed, scrubbed, diagonally cut into about 3-inch pieces
- 4 tablespoons butter
- 4 cloves garlic minced
- 1 teaspoon Italian Seasoning
- ¼ teaspoon salt or to taste
- ¼ teaspoon fresh ground black pepper
- ⅓ cup grated parmesan cheese
- ¼ cup chopped fresh parsley
Instructions
Cooking Instructions
- Preheat oven to 425˚F.
- Grease a rimmed baking sheet with cooking spray or line it with foil and set aside.
- Place prepared carrots in a large mixing bowl; set aside.
- Melt the butter in the microwave. Once melted, add minced garlic, Italian Seasoning, salt, and pepper to the melted butter and whisk until thoroughly combined.
- Pour the butter mixture over the carrots and toss to coat. Add in the grated parmesan cheese and mix until combined.
- Transfer carrots to the baking sheet and arrange them in a single layer.
- Bake for 20 to 25 minutes or until tender. Mix them around halfway through cooking.
- Remove from oven. Taste for seasonings and adjust accordingly.
- Sprinkle with fresh parsley and serve.
